What you get to do:
You’ll provide the knowledge, experience and expertise necessary to ensure our plumbing runs – and flows and drains - smoothly. You will:
- Maintain, repair, replace, and/or install plumbing, piping, and plumbing fixtures related to city and non-potable water and sewage throughout the park
- Be responsible for the interior and exterior of park, as well as main sewer lines, building sewer lines, drains and clean-outs, grease traps/pits, manholes and lift stations
- Troubleshoot malfunctions and solve most problems with minimum supervisor
- Adhere to safety and handling procedures as well as state and federal regulations
What it takes to succeed:
- High school diploma or equivalent
- Must have at least (1) one year of prior onsite plumbing experience.
- Valid state driver’s license and ability to obtain a company driver’s license
- Ability to read and work from blueprints and/or drawings
- Knowledge of Sloan and Zurn flush-o-meters, Chicago and Zurn faucets and other brands
- Knowledge of main and secondary supply/shutoff valves for city and non-potable water
- Ability to properly use appropriate hand and power tools (i.e., Spartan drain and sewer snake, the Mustang jetter, etc.)
- Installation skills with PVC piping and galvanized pipe
- Experience working with chemical and hazardous wastes
- Excellent communication and math skills
- Ability to work with minimal supervision
- Able to lift 50 pounds and push/pull up to 100 pounds with assistance
- Able to work in all weather conditions and temperature extremes
- Available to work varying shifts/hours, including weekends and holidays
- Cross-trained in other maintenance fields preferred
- Plumbing license a plus
